# Growth of 47% and Penetration Below 5%: Personal Care Brands Race into Instant Retail

> In the past few years, retail has undergone significant changes, especially in the channel landscape, with nearly two-thirds of consumers shopping across channels. For personal care brands, the breakthrough lies in finding channels with capacity and incremental growth, and instant retail offers answers. According to the white paper, the personal care category in instant retail is expected to reach 171.2 billion yuan by 2027, accounting for over 20% of all channels, with a market growth rate of 47%.

In the past few years, whether in personal care or the entire FMCG category, retail has undergone significant changes.
This is particularly evident on the channel side: there is no longer pure online or offline shopping; nearly two-thirds of consumers shop across channels.
In the past, consumers went to the supermarket once a week, but now it may be once a month, or even once a quarter in the future. Consumers visit 4-5 channels within a week, and the frequency of shopping in a single channel is declining.
**Consumers are still the same, but for brands, they need to think about which channels consumers go to, how to reach them, and how to influence their decisions.**
In this context, the breakthrough for personal care brands lies in finding channels that have capacity and are incremental. The instant retail channel may provide some answers.
A few days ago, the "Personal Care Category Instant Retail White Paper" (hereinafter referred to as the "White Paper") jointly released by Meituan Instashopping, Unilever, and Kantar Consulting pointed out that by 2027, the personal care category in instant retail is expected to reach 171.2 billion yuan, accounting for over 20% of all channels, with a market growth rate of 47%.
The continuously growing instant retail channel is helping personal care companies achieve new growth.
**Instant Retail: An Incremental Channel and a Marketing Arena**
**New Distribution mentioned a viewpoint in 2020**: "If instant retail was an uncertain trend in the past, now it can be said to be a certain future." The White Paper data also confirms this viewpoint: the overall instant retail market is growing rapidly, and this trillion-yuan market has become a mainstream channel that FMCG companies cannot ignore. Focusing on the personal care category, the market opportunity in the instant retail channel is even greater.
**First, from a category perspective, although the penetration rate of personal care in instant retail is not high, the growth rate is significant and the development space is large.** The White Paper's forecast data well proves this: in 2023, the channel share of personal care in instant retail was 5%, and by 2027 it is expected to reach 21%, with a market growth rate of 47%, far higher than other channels. It is not difficult to see from the data that instant retail will definitely be an important sales channel for the personal care category in the future.
**Second, from a consumer perspective, instant retail platforms not only cater to current consumer trends but also gather higher-quality consumer groups.** Consumers today have a fundamental pain point: increasingly compressed discretionary time. Everyone wants shopping to be simpler and more convenient. The emergence of instant retail actually helps consumers solve this pain point. From this perspective, instant retail is definitely an inevitable consumption trend.
**On the other hand, in terms of consumer profiles, sophisticated moms are the main force of personal care consumers in instant retail. Compared to other channels, these consumers are younger, wealthier, and have higher consumption potential.** The White Paper survey data shows that the consumer profile for personal care in instant retail is: 58% female, 62% aged 25-35, 57% with a personal monthly income of 8K-25K, and 66% married with children.
**Third, from a channel perspective, the instant retail channel is an important sales channel for the personal care category, and for brands, it is definitely incremental business.**
**From a market perspective, the personal care category is indeed a stock market. But brands need to see that consumers' purchase touchpoints are shifting and their consumption habits are changing.** Every shopping touchpoint competes with each other. Brands need to compete on touchpoints that are in development trends to gain incremental growth in the stock business. Therefore, for personal care brands, the current instant retail is definitely incremental business.
**Finally, from a marketing perspective, the instant retail channel is gradually becoming an important marketing arena for personal care brands.** In traditional marketing methods, usage scenarios and shopping scenarios are separated. For example, if you advertise online that waterless hand sanitizer is suitable for camping, the brand still needs to think about which channel to distribute the product to: CVS or a small store near the campsite? Lv Bing, Unilever's Omnichannel Shopper & Category Operations Director, believes that **in such a state, the effect of scenario marketing is hard to amplify. But in the instant retail channel, the shopping scenario is also the usage scenario, making the demand more three-dimensional. Brands can do various scenario marketing, stimulating consumers while completing transactions.**
**Meituan Instashopping: Reconstructing People, Goods, and Scenes to Bring Qualitative Growth**
The emergence of instant retail is not to subvert the retail industry, but to use internet technology to reconstruct people, goods, and scenes, empowering physical retail. From traditional stores to traditional e-commerce to near-field e-commerce, the essence is that the transaction scenario changes. Instant retail uses the internet + digitalization + scenarios to bring consumers a better shopping experience while allowing brands to get closer to consumer groups. In the instant retail channel, brands and platforms complement each other: brands provide product endorsement, and platforms gather traffic. In this process, the platform is greatly tested; consumers' loyalty to the platform depends on whether it can provide a better user experience. Therefore, for brands, choosing a good instant retail platform is very important.
The instant retail channel model is mainly divided into platform model and self-operated model. The White Paper mentions that currently, the platform model has the highest consumer usage and penetration, with penetration exceeding 90%. Focusing on the platform model, **relying on Meituan's coverage and fulfillment capabilities, Meituan Instashopping is undoubtedly a leader in the trillion-yuan market. In terms of order share and sales volume, it is the instant retail platform with the largest market share.**
**So, from the perspective of personal care brands, what can Meituan Instashopping bring?**
**First, it taps into the potential of lower-tier markets and achieves precise distribution there.** Cui Jie, Unilever's Omnichannel Key Accounts and Digital Marketing Director, mentioned, "Unilever's future growth will definitely come from scattered stores in lower-tier markets. The O2O sales share of these stores is still very low. Using Meituan Instashopping as a lever can effectively achieve penetration in lower-tier markets." The vastness and complexity of the Chinese market meant that in the past, brands could only cover as many as 6 million offline stores through deep distribution. But this model faces a big problem: people cannot be infinitely deployed downward. When the marginal cost is far higher than the output per store, coverage hits a bottleneck. Meituan Instashopping's advantages are: first, deep coverage of lower-tier markets, covering more than 2,800 cities; second, knowing where consumers are, with 230 million annual active users; third, knowing consumer needs, what products consumers need at different times. With these advantages, Meituan Instashopping can co-create with brands to achieve precise distribution in lower-tier markets. In the past, it might have been necessary to cover 1 million stores; now, through full-chain data, it may only be necessary to cover 10,000 or 5,000 stores to precisely reach target consumer groups.
**Second, it helps focus on brand audiences, break marketing barriers, and create new marketing scenarios.** In the past, the essence of traditional retail was "goods-scene-people." For brands, as long as the product was good and cheap, and distribution was done well through channels, they were not afraid that consumers would not buy. But in the era of consumer sovereignty, the order of the three elements has become "people-goods-scene." "People" is the core. If you cannot find where consumers are or know their needs, it is hard to do well. Meituan Instashopping has advantages in the layout of "people-goods-scene."
1) "People": focusing on high-value groups, such as new white-collar workers, who account for over 60% of the consumer base on Meituan Instashopping. For the personal care category, this consumer group is a precise target consumer group.
2) "Goods": focusing on high-quality, high-end trend products. On the one hand, it can meet the high requirements and high demand of new white-collar workers for quality life; on the other hand, it can also promote the brand's high-end upgrade and iteration.
3) "Scene": Meituan ecosystem, in addition to the supermarket business, also includes hotel channels, flowers, tickets, surrounding tours, and a series of other local life services. Compared to the supermarket business, these started earlier, so transaction volume and traffic are larger.
Based on the layout advantages of "people-goods-scene," personal care brands can break away from traditional marketing methods and use more innovative marketing scenarios to drive consumers and promote transactions. For example, Unilever and Meituan Instashopping jointly created the "#一季一花#" (One Season One Flower) cross-ecosystem marketing IP, from "graduation season" to "Qixi Festival" to "Christmas season." Off-platform, both parties' off-platform media used customized full-length long images, including KOLs, KOCs, and other interesting short videos for effective traffic diversion. On-platform, through exposure traffic on the delivery side, flower side, and supermarket side, they carried and harvested traffic, building a very sufficient traffic pool, truly achieving traffic resonance between on-platform and off-platform, online and offline, and platform and brand.
**Final Thoughts**
In today's fragmented channels, the overlap of consumers' online and offline consumption is getting higher and higher, and it is increasingly common for consumers to exist in multiple identities on platforms and offline stores. Behind this stock competition, the competition lies in the brand's insight into channels and consumers. Wherever consumers are, brands should pay attention to that channel. The rapid growth of instant retail is enough to prove the potential of this channel. Taking Meituan Instashopping as an example, its efficient fulfillment capabilities, vast lower-tier market space, and large ecosystem marketing arena are definitely incremental opportunities for personal care brands in the stock market.
